The present paper explores information concealment in doctor-patient interactions in South-western Nigerian hospitals, using Jacob Mey’s theory of pragmeme and insights from the literature on news delivery strategies, and examines the pragmatic implications for medical communication. Concealment in consultative encounters was found to take place in a two-phase mode: referential and pragmatic, taking into account clients' socio-psychological security and cultural needs.
